The Magic of Hot Bluing

Hot bluing is a process that involves treating metal with a mixture of chemicals to create a protective oxide layer on its surface. This oxide layer not only imparts the iconic deep blue color but also enhances the metal’s resistance to rust and corrosion.

2. What metals can be hot blued?

Hot bluing is commonly used for steel and iron alloys. It’s essential to ensure that the metal being treated is compatible with the hot bluing process.
